Having a brush with your own mortality is enough to give anyone pause to reflect on what’s important in life, and fem-Rock songwriter, bandleader and indefatigable indie acts promoter Elana Harte is no exception.

For nearly a year the feisty but genial guitarist and singer faced uncertainty in the face of a diagnosis of possible cancer, and during her time taking treatments and recovering, plus waiting to see if the cure worked, also saw her beloved pet pass away.

In addition to all that, as we described last month, during that year she entered into a new relationship and accepted a proposal for marriage, also changing venues for her now bi-weekly M Factor Indie Showcase (and open stage) series (the next one is this coming Wed., October 25) she’s also dedicated some time to helping do her part in the fight against “the big C,” which has ravaged the musical community as much as any other.

That’s the brief outline of the backstory behind this weekend’s two-day Birdseye Music Festival fundraiser for the bladder cancer treatment programs affiliated with Mount Sinai Hospital, where she was successfully treated.  It includes several performers we’ve written about glowingly in the past and a silent auction and other fundraising activities.

The event takes place today and tomorrow from 4 till close at Eton House Tavern, where for a while she operated the M Factor series before moving it last month to Linsmore Tavern.

Harte will be among the acts performing in the room at 810 Danforth Ave. a block east of Pape station, taking to the big showcase stage at 8:20 p.m. after earlier sets by Jenny Allen, Lilly Mason, Katey Morley & Steve York and Fat Head Hazel and before a set by uproarious art Rockers Jumple at 9:10 to be followed by indie djs.

Tomorrow’s schedule which runs from 4 till 10 or so, is equally impressive, with Sandra Bouza and award winning Blues songwriter Suzie Vinnick among the talent offerings.
